Description Chris Cormack 2010-05-20 23:25:01 UTC


---- Reported by tonnesen@cmsd.bc.ca 2002-06-25 03:57:44 ----

The TransferLog and ErrorLog parameters set up by installer.pl failed for me. 
It tries to put the log files under /etc/apache/logs/... which is not writeable
by the apache user.  The Debian version of apache defaults to /etc/apache for
relative paths.  Logs need to use an absolute path pointing to /var/log/apache/



---- Additional Comments From tonnesen@cmsd.bc.ca 2002-06-25 07:04:15 ----

Actually, it was just TransferLog that failed.  My reading of apache's
documentation states that TransferLog does not take a second parameter. 
CustomLog is the directive that takes the formatting parameter (eg "common"). 
I'm going to remove the "common" and post to koha-devel for comments.
